WHAT'S
THE LATEST ON THOSE STALLONE SEQUELS?
Moviehole.net
February
25, 2005

|
It could be - depending on the success of his new reality
series, "The Contender" - Sylvester Stallone's big
comeback year. If the show doesn't take off, we predict a
DTV Rhinestone 2 in his future.
First, here's the net's biggest Balboa/Oak fan, 'AB King'
with the latest on sequels five and three to Rocky
and Rambo respectively.
"In the UK, "NOW Magazine" a good Hollywood
source, says that Stallone's Rocky 6 will 100%
certainly be made providing "The Contender" does
not bomb totally. It said with Stallone's passion to do
another and with the completed script, Sony and MGM now with
different control are the most likely to distribute. Both
companies feel that although this will be a 6th movie they
are impressed with Stallone's script and vision and that the
movie can be made on a budget of $20m. It then said that
fans will see a very different Rocky compared to
previous films with a more gritty feel like Raging Bull
with the emphasis on realism and characterisation not the
comic book action seen in previous. Insiders say people will
be shocked at just how dark and real "touching modern
issues" the script is. And that it could be filmed with
a shaky camera style like The Bourne Supremacy and The
Shield. It then said that the script for Rambo 4
is completed and Stallone wanting to make it but finding a
studio to cough up millions of dollars to make and market it
will be difficult as Stallone has not had a big budget hit
since 1993's Cliffhanger.
Rambo 4 without a studio? Let's check in with a
studio insider on that.
OK, Here's our answer. Nope, seems Miramax/Dimension still
captains the Rambo ship, and - this is good news -
they're in talks with writers at the moment actually.
The rest, especially the Rocky 6 bit being budgeted
at $20 million sounds pretty much on-the-money. Apparently
it's going to be a return to the Indy-esque feel of the
original.
